Mental Health in Whitakers, NC - What is Mental Health
Mental health is defined as the condition of our emotional, cognitive, and behavioral state. Simply put: It’s our mental state. It can affect everything from how we think and feel, to our actions and stimulus responses.
Our mental health can have a significant impact on our overall quality of life, affecting daily activities and relationships at work, at home, and in our love lives. It impacts our self-esteem, influences how we make decisions, our ability to communicate, and even our ability to learn.
Although it may be a part of our wellbeing that we can’t actually touch, our mental health how we interact with the world around us. How our minds operate, ultimately affects who we are as individuals.

Paying for Whitakers Mental Health Rehab
Nothing in life is free, and mental healthcare is no exception. The cost of housing, medication, therapy, and all other aspects of recovery can add up. Someone has to pay them. In the United States, the most common method of paying for any type of health care is insurance. However, this isn’t the only option. Additional payment options include Medicare and Medicaid, self-payment, scholarships, and free programs:
- Private Insurance might be offered through your employer or your spouse/parent’s employer. Private insurance can also be purchased directly from the insurance provider.
- Subsidized Private Insurance is available through an online marketplace to people who have a low income, yet are not eligible for medicare/medicaid.
- Medicare - A government-funded healthcare option available to individuals over the age of 65.
- Medicaid - A government-funded healthcare option available to low-income individuals and families.Medicare/Medicaid- Government-funded healthcare options for those below a certain income or over the age of 65.
- Cash Pay] - Those who can afford it may pay for their mental health treatment Whitakers out-of-pocket. Payment plans and credit options may be available for self-pay clients.
- Scholarships - Certain mental health rehabs Whitakers offer a scholarship for individuals who express a great want and commitment to getting better, but otherwise would not have the treatment.
- “Free” Programs - Private and public not-for-profit organizations dedicate funds to provide mental health care to lower income individuals in their community. Unfortunately, it is common to see a long waiting period in areas with high demand for these services.
